Ambiguous Name Detected: TmpDDE

Problem Description

 

The error is received when trying to merge a document.

It is caused from a corruption in the normal.dot file that serves as Word's global template due to an abnormal shutdown or the Winword task being killed inappropriately.

Tmpdde.dot resides in the normal.dot file and is part of the integration with Office Medicine.

Suggested Action

 

Word 2003

 

    Click Tools on the main menu bar and select Macro and Macros to open the Macros window.

    Click the Organizer button.

    Note: The Organizer should default to the Macro Project Items tab. If not, then select it.

    In the Normal.dot box, highlight Tmpdde.dot.

    Note: The file name may also be WordTmpDDEMod1

    Click Delete.

    Click Close to close the Organizer window.

    Close Microsoft Word.

    Continue with the merge.

 

Word 2007-2019

 

    Click on the View tab from the main ribbon and select the Macros button.

    Click Organizer.

    Note: The Organizer should default to the Macro Project Items tab. If not, then select it.

    Under the In Normal section, highlight and delete tmpDDE.dot.

    Note: The file name may also be WordTmpDDEMod1

    Click Close to close the Organizer window.

    Close Microsoft Word.

    Continue with the merge.
